Differences in the measured alcohol content of drinks between black, white and Hispanic men and women in a US national sample: Ethnicity and drink alcohol

AIMS: To measure and describe drink alcohol content differences between Hispanic, non-Hispanic white and non-Hispanic black men and women in the US.
